Just 856 of the 7,305 Early Action applicants in the 2019-20 admission cycle were successful. This 11.72% acceptance rate was the lowest in school history, even though the total number of applications received declined for the second consecutive year. Out of 25,519 total …Georgetown University offered admission to 11.78 percent of applicants through its early action program, a record low even as the number of early applications fell from last year’s record high. Georgetown accepted 919 students of the total 7,802 early action applicants to the class of 2023, a decrease from last year’s pool of 8,387 ...

Georgetown’s Early Action acceptance rate is 12%, with 964 students accepted out of 8,196 applicants. The university’s yield rate, which is the percentage of accepted students who enroll, was 48%. Georgetown University does not offer an Early Decision (ED) application option, but it does have an Early Action (EA) option. With EA, you can apply earlier than the regular deadline, typically in early November ... Georgetown’s Early Assurance Program (EAP) is an opportunity for students who have excelled in their course work and wish to attend Georgetown’s School of Medicine (SOM) to receive assurance of admission at the end of their sophomore year. The University of Virginia announced today that it admitted 1,133 early decision applicants to the Class of 2028. A total of 4,465 early decision applications were received, resulting in an overall early admission rate of 25 percent. The resident admit rate was 30 percent versus 18.5 percent for non-residents.
